In this unique layout, your membership allows for you to come when you want, learn what you need and have the supervision to assist you at all levels of pottery creation.
If you are a beginner, instructors will sit with you for an hour or two of lessons for each of your first several visits. After that, participants typically find their legs a bit and want to work on their own with occasional advice, troubleshooting, or demonstrations of new forms.
There is always someone there who can help you as much as you need or want. You'll make a few wobbly small bowls your first couple of visits, and as you get better control you will begin to build out the portfolio of forms you are comfortable producing.
